dc.description.abstract This report discuss about a system which generates SMS ticket in place of printed paper ticket, through E-Numerical Registration Device Design for Counter Operation. The ordinary queue management system disadvantages is it cannot notify the customer when their turn is about to come thus will make the customer tendency to miss their turn call if they not in the area of the announcement make and not hear their turn call. E-Numerical Registration Device Design for Counter Operation is different from other queuing management systems. The system not only allow for a more effective customer queuing service, as it sent a SMS ticket notification message to inform the customer when the customers turn to be announce. This system also eliminates printed paper ticket thus providing greener environment. The system presented here uses GSM module technology, a mobile phone serving as the main server and a microcontroller, making it embedded in nature. The entire system is controlled by an Arduino Mega, and the input into the mobile phone is inserting through the Android. The design depends fully on the perfect synchronization between the three major elements of the system which are GSM module, mobile phone and microcontroller.
